Course Details
• Introduction to Early Childhood Robotics – Understanding the importance and potential of robotics in early childhood education, including the benefits and challenges.
• Basics of Robotics and Programming – Learning the fundamentals of robotics, sensors, and programming languages for early childhood applications.
• Interactive Robotics for Play and Learning – Exploring various interactive robotic toys and tools designed to enhance play and learning experiences for young children.
• curriculum Design for Early Childhood Robotics – Creating engaging, age-appropriate, and standards-aligned curricula that incorporate robotics and programming concepts.
• Integrating Robotics in Early Childhood Classrooms – Best practices for integrating robotics into early childhood classrooms, including safety guidelines and teacher training.
• Assessment and Evaluation in Early Childhood Robotics – Methods for assessing and evaluating young children's learning outcomes in robotics and programming.
• Collaboration and Communication in Early Childhood Robotics – Fostering collaboration and communication skills among young children through robotics activities.
• Ethics and Responsibility in Early Childhood Robotics – Discussing ethical considerations and responsible use of robotics technology in early childhood education.
• Future Trends in Early Childhood Robotics – Exploring emerging trends and future directions in early childhood robotics and programming.
